Understanding the Benefits and Applications of Single Shaft Plastic Shredders
Single shaft plastic shredders are essential machines in the realm of plastic processing, playing a pivotal role in the recycling and waste management sectors. These machines are designed to efficiently reduce the size of various plastic materials, making them easier to handle, transport, and process. By utilizing a single rotating shaft equipped with sharp blades, these shredders create uniform particle sizes, which can significantly enhance subsequent processing steps such as granulation or recycling.
One of the primary benefits of single shaft plastic shredders is their versatility. They can handle a wide range of plastic materials, including film, sheets, and even tougher polymers. This adaptability allows businesses to streamline their operations by using a single machine for multiple types of plastic waste, thus optimizing resource use and minimizing equipment costs.
Moreover, single shaft shredders are celebrated for their efficiency and effectiveness in size reduction. The unique design of the single shaft mechanism allows for consistent cutting and minimal downtime. As the material is fed into the machine, the shaft rotates and shreds it into manageable pieces, which can then be easily processed further. This not only enhances the manufacturing process but also helps in reducing waste, contributing to more sustainable practices in plastic processing.
When considering the implementation of a single shaft plastic shredder, businesses should also take into account several essential factors. Firstly, the machine's capacity and power requirements should align with the specific needs of the operation. It's crucial to assess the types of plastic materials being processed to ensure that the shredder can handle the expected workload efficiently.
Additionally, maintenance plays a significant role in the longevity and performance of these machines. Regular inspections and timely blade replacements can prevent costly downtime and ensure that the shredder operates at peak performance. Choosing a machine that is easy to maintain can also contribute to overall operational efficiency.
Lastly, the integration of advanced technology can enhance the functionality of single shaft plastic shredders. Some models come equipped with features such as automatic feeding systems, noise reduction technology, and enhanced safety mechanisms, which can further improve operational efficiency and workplace safety.
In conclusion, single shaft plastic shredders are invaluable assets in the plastic processing machinery sector. Their versatility, efficiency, and ease of use make them a preferred choice for businesses looking to improve their waste management and recycling processes. By understanding the benefits and operational considerations associated with these machines, companies can make informed decisions that optimize their plastic processing capabilities and contribute to a more sustainable future.
